SHARYLAND, Texas (ValleyCentral) — The Sharyland Independent School District Board of Trustees has named its finalist for superintendent.
Elaine Howard, current Deputy Superintendent of Boerne Independent School District, was named a finalist for superintendent during their regular board meeting on Monday, according to a release.
Howard's passion for serving students, families and educators is deeply rooted in her life's journey to be educated when others may have thought she was a lost cause, Sharyland ISD stated in the release.
"If you have been told you are 'unteachable' or that you do not belong, you are faced with the choice to believe what you are being told or prove them wrong. I chose to prove them wrong," said Howard. "My calling as an educator is to help create learning environments where every student is welcomed and given every opportunity to achieve their best. Sharyland ISD is doing amazing work for kids, which is the kind of work I believe in."
Howard served as an executive district leader at numerous districts in the San Antonio and Austin area at Boerne ISD, Judson ISD and Hays CISD with approximately 11,000 to 22,000 student enrollments.
By law, the Board must now wait 21 days before voting to hire Howard.
She is slated to replace outgoing superintendent Maria Vidaurri, who is retiring later this summer after a 39-year career as an educator.
